A large room, occupied by smoke, brick, and desks covered in papers. A woman sits at one of these desks, a typewriter in front of her, a phone to her right, and a small ashtray on her left. She takes a drag and looks up at the clock. Only 6:50, ten minutes until they arrive.She adjusts the name plaque on her desk. It reads JOAN PERLMAN-EPD SECRETARY. She's devoted her life to this job for nearly eight years now. Eight years to the day. And not one damn interesting thing has happened. When she applied for this job, she expected more than bar fights and the occasional drug bust. She was snapped out of her wallowing by the opening of the door. Officer Joseph Banasik entered and walked toward the coffee pots, which were adjacent to her desk.
"Mornin' Joan" He said pouring himself a mug.

"Good Morning Officer." She replied, looking down at the wood flooring.

"How was your weekend, Perlman? Anything, saucy?", asked Joe, now leaning on Joan's desk.

"Oh you'd like to know, wouldn't you?" She said with a slight crack in her voice.

"Doesn't that new detective start today?" He asked after taking a drink of coffee.

"Yes, I do."

A new voice said. Joe turned around and she directed her attention to the gentleman at the door.

"Good Morning, I'm Clarence Ebner" he said, with a voice that seemed unfittingly deep.

He was wearing a suede jacket over a tight fitting button up, paired with a bright green tie. His hair was messy and unusually yellow. Joan immediately knew that he would get along with Banasik all too well.
